MCs (Masters of Ceremonies)

An MC is responsible for guiding the event from start to finish. They introduce speakers, manage transitions, keep time, and ensure the program runs smoothly.

The best hire speakers, MCs and hosts are tasked with jobs like:

  • Keeping the agenda on track
  • Maintaining energy between segments
  • Engaging the audience
  • Handling unexpected delays
  • Creating a professional flow

Event Hosts

Event hosts are similar to MCs but tend to bring more personality, entertainment, and audience interaction. They are commonly used for:

  • Awards shows
  • Product launches
  • Entertainment events
  • Virtual shows
  • Brand activations

Hosts focus more on audience experience and engagement.

Booking Process Explained

Step 1: Submit Event Brief

Include:

  • Event purpose
  • Date and location
  • Audience size
  • Budget range
  • Format (virtual, hybrid, in-person)

Step 2: Receive Recommendations

Shortlist of suitable speakers or hosts is provided.

Step 3: Selection

Review profiles and confirm your choice.

Step 4: Contracting

Finalize terms including:

  • Fee
  • Duration
  • Deliverables
  • Cancellation policy

Step 5: Preparation

Speaker or host aligns with agenda and rehearses if needed.

Step 6: Event Execution

Professional delivery on event day.
